The Core Gameplay Mechanics That Hooked a Nation

The setup is simple: five reels, ten paylines. Any UK player can comprehend it in seconds, whether they’re experts or just starting out. That ease of entry is a huge part of its success. But don’t let the simplicity fool you. Underneath runs a high-volatility engine built for players chasing big payouts. The key is the Book symbol. It works as both a scatter and a wild, and it’s your ticket to the famous free spins round. Because one symbol does two critical jobs, every time it drops onto the reels the tension spikes. Understanding the Free Spins & Expanding Symbol Feature

This mechanic is the reason Book of Dead earned its status. Get 3 or more Book scatters and you get ten free spins. Before they begin, the game chooses one standard symbol at random to act as an expanding symbol. If you get enough of that symbol during the free spins to form a win, it expands to fill the whole reel. This is the main engine for the game’s biggest payouts. The tension has two layers. First, you watch to see which symbol gets picked. Then, you watch the reels, hoping that symbol covers the screen. It generates a true high point that not many other slots match.
